Car Locksmiths: Unlocked Solutions for Locked-Out Drivers

In today’s world, automotive security has ended up being significantly sophisticated, with contemporary vehicles featuring complicated keyless entry systems, biometric locks, and advanced anti-theft mechanisms. However, with this technological advancement comes the occasional hassle of being locked out of your vehicle. This is where car locksmiths enter play, supplying essential services that assist drivers restore access to their vehicles when traditional approaches stop working. This article looks into the role of car locksmiths, the services they provide, and the actions to take when you discover yourself in requirement of their expertise.

The Role of a Car Locksmith

A car locksmith is a customized professional who handles automotive security systems, consisting of locks, keys, and keyless entry mechanisms. Unlike residential locksmiths, who concentrate on home security, car locksmith professionals are trained to work specifically with vehicles. They possess a deep understanding of car lock systems and are geared up with the tools and knowledge needed to deal with a large range of issues, from easy key replacements to more complex problems like immobilizer system malfunctions.

Services Provided by Car Locksmiths

Car locksmiths provide a variety of services to make sure that chauffeurs can quickly and safely regain access to their lorries. Here are a few of the most common services they provide:

  1. Key Duplication

    • Emergency Key Cutting: If you lose your car keys, a car locksmith can quickly cut a new key based on the existing one or a code.
    • High-Security Key Duplication: Many contemporary cars use high-security keys with transponders. A professional locksmith can replicate these keys, guaranteeing they work with your car’s security system.
  2. Lockout Assistance

    • Non-Destructive Entry: When you are locked out of your car, a locksmith can open it without triggering damage to the locks or the vehicle.
    • Trunk and Glove Box Unlocking: Locksmiths can likewise assist with unlocking trunks and glove boxes, which can in some cases be particularly difficult.
  3. Key Programming

    • Transponder Key Programming: Many new vehicles require transponder keys, which need to be programmed to the vehicle’s computer. A car locksmith can program these keys to guarantee they work flawlessly.
    • Key Fob Programming: If your key fob quits working, a locksmith can reprogram it or offer a new one that functions correctly.
  4. Ignition and Lock Repair

    • Ignition Repair: Over time, the ignition can use out, resulting in problems with beginning the car. Locksmith professionals can detect and repair ignition problems.
    • Lock Cylinder Repair: If your car’s door locks are harmed or mal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the lock cylinders.
  5. Key Extraction

    • Broken Key Removal: If a key breaks off in the lock, a locksmith can thoroughly extract the broken piece to avoid additional damage.
  6. ** immobilizer System Troubleshooting **

    • Immobilizer System Reset: If your car’s immobilizer system fails, a locksmith can assist reset it, enabling the vehicle to start once again.

How to Choose a Reliable Car Locksmith

When you require the services of a car locksmith, it’s crucial to select a trustworthy and experienced expert. Here are some suggestions to help you make the right choice:

  • Check Credentials: Ensure the locksmith is certified and certified. Lots of states need locksmiths to be licensed, and professional organizations offer certifications that can indicate a locksmith’s know-how.
  • Read Reviews: Look for online reviews and reviews from previous customers. This can offer you insight into the locksmith’s dependability, speed, and quality of service.
  • Request References: If possible, request referrals from buddies, family, or associates who have actually utilized car locksmith services before.
  • Confirm Insurance: Make sure the locksmith is guaranteed. This protects you in case of any accidental damage to your vehicle throughout the service.
  • Compare Prices: Get quotes from multiple locksmith professionals to guarantee you are getting a fair cost. While the cheapest option might be tempting, it’s often much better to select a locksmith with a good credibility and reasonable rates.

Steps to Take When You Are Locked Out

If you discover yourself locked out of your car, follow these actions to handle the situation efficiently:

  1. Stay Calm: Panic can cloud your judgment. Take a deep breath and assess the circumstance.
  2. Check All Doors and Windows: Sometimes, you may have left another door opened or the window a little open.
  3. Call a Friend or Family Member: If you have a spare key, a buddy or member of the family may be able to bring it to you.
  4. Contact Roadside Assistance: Many auto insurance coverage and car producers use roadside support, which can consist of lockout services.
  5. Discover a Reputable Car Locksmith: If the above choices are not available, contact an expert car locksmith. Supply them with as much info as possible, such as the make and model of your car, the type of lock, and any security features.

The Importance of Regular Maintenance

While car locksmiths can provide services when you are locked out or have a key-related problem, regular maintenance of your car’s locks and security systems can prevent a lot of these problems. Here are some pointers for maintaining your car’s locks:

  • Lubricate Locks: Use a lube like silicone spray to keep your car’s locks moving smoothly. This can avoid wear and tear and lower the threat of keys breaking in the lock.
  • Examine Key Fobs: Replace the batteries in your key fobs frequently to ensure they work effectively. A lot of key fobs have a low battery indication.
  • Shop Keys Safely: Keep your car type in a safe and available location. Think about using a key safe or giving a spare key to a relied on buddy or family member.
  • Check Locks Periodically: Regularly check your car’s locks for indications of wear or damage. If you notice any problems, have them resolved by an expert locksmith.
